Hospital
is a 1500-bed public teaching hospital located in ward of Ilala District in of Tanzania. It is the national referral hospital as well as academic and research facility for the Muhimbili University of Health and Allied Sciences. is situated 3½ km south of Jacques Salad restaurant msasani.
